Once when a man was walking by the road, he saw a boy carrying around birds. On closer inspection, he realized that the boy had captured the birds from afar. The man asked the boy, “Where are you taking the birds, and what do you intend to do with them?”. The boy said “I’m going to merely play with them”. The man then responded, “How are you going to play with these birds?”. The boy said “I’m going to rip off each of the bird's feathers, until it is left with no one.” To this the man responded, “What do you intend to do with these featherless birds?” Then the boy said, “I’ll feed them to my cats”. To this the man said, “I’d like to buy your birds, including the cage. How much money would you want for this?” Unsure of what to say, the boy did not respond. The man then gave him Rs.100. The boy was delighted. The man then took the birds to a dense forest and opened its cage to free the birds. Enjoying the freedom the birds flew away.
When the man saw the caged birds, he felt sympathetic and sad for their plight and paid a price to redeem their freedom.
Just like the birds, we need mental freedom, to live a happy life devoid of brokenness and sadness.
Galtians 5:1 says ‘It is for freedom that Christ has set us free. Stand firm, then, and do not let yourselves be burdened again by a yoke of slavery’
Christ gave us freedom and he urges us to stand firm in this freedom and stay firm in them. Freedom always comes with a price and many have paid its price. Look at democratic nations and you will see freedom fighters who laid down their lives for freedom. Jesus gave his own life on the cross of Calvary to ensure our freedom. He purchased our freedom with his blood.
In many of the books in the Bible, there are several rules that have been written down. One such includes following sabbath on the last day of the week. Everybody was expected to rest on that day and dedicate the day to the Lord. The Lord also said every seventh year, they were expected to dedicate themselves to the Lord and would be provided with everything that they needed for the next three years in the sixth year itself. The Lord said in the same manner 49 sabbath years must be counted and the 50th year must be celebrated as the year of jubilee. Apart from the same things, they were expected to do on the sabbath year, on the 50th sabbath year, they were also expected to do a few more other things.
Leviticus 25:10 says, ‘Consecrate the fiftieth year and proclaim liberty throughout the land to all its inhabitants. It shall be a jubilee for you; each of you is to return to your family property and to your own clan.’
Four things will happen in the fiftieth year, there will be liberty for all the inhabitants everywhere, where each one will be returned to their family property and they to their own clan. There will be freedom to slaves in the nations who were devoid of freedom for years. All the debts would be cancelled. All the properties that were lost will be restored. Peace and the world in whole will enjoy peace. The land received rest. But remember, freedom is costly. It always costs a price and to save us, Jesus paid with his own life in the Cross of Calvary.
